Resilient Everton Women fall to defeat In Manchester

0
Everton produced a spirited and resilient defensive performance at title-chasing Manchester City on Sunday but a late Keira Walsh strike earned the hosts maximum points. Walsh crushed Everton’s hopes of an upset with the only goal of the game 10 minutes from time with a well-placed effort from range.

Mossley Hill Tennis Club welcomes the return of grassroot sport

0
Merseyside based Mossley Hill Tennis Club has welcomed the government's announcement of the return of grassroots sport on March 29. The easing of restrictions coincides with the first day of the Easter holidays, allowing children to attend sports camps such as the one being run at Mossley Hill.
